What Is 5C-AKB48?
5C-AKB48 is a synthetic cannabinoid belonging to a broader group of synthetic cannabinoid receptor agonists (SCRAs). Unlike naturally occurring cannabis compounds, synthetic cannabinoids are laboratory-made chemicals designed to interact with cannabinoid receptors, particularly CB1 receptors. Research has identified 5C-AKB48 among emerging synthetic cannabinoid compounds investigated for their receptor activity and metabolism.
Products marketed under names such as K2, Spice, K2 spice incense, or K2 synthetic incense should not be assumed to contain a consistent chemical simply because the packaging uses the same name. Public-health authorities warn that synthetic cannabinoid products can contain different chemicals or variable concentrations between batches, making their effects difficult to predict.
5C-AKB48 and Synthetic Cannabinoid Drugs
5C-AKB48 is part of a rapidly changing category of synthetic cannabinoid drugs and novel psychoactive substances. Scientific research has examined its activity at cannabinoid receptors, but information about many newer synthetic cannabinoids remains limited compared with established medicines.
This distinction matters because synthetic cannabinoids are not simply another form of cannabis. The CDC notes that K2 and Spice products are man-made chemicals and can produce unpredictable effects that may be considerably more severe than those commonly associated with cannabis.
Why Chemical Identity Matters
A product labeled with a particular synthetic cannabinoid name does not automatically establish its actual contents. Research and public-health investigations have documented variability, contamination, and changing formulations in illicit synthetic cannabinoid products. Consequently, labels alone should not be treated as proof of composition, concentration, or safety.
Synthetic Cannabinoid Effects and Potential Risks
The effects associated with synthetic cannabinoids vary according to the compound, exposure amount, route of exposure, and other substances that may be present. Reported synthetic cannabinoid effects include:
- Anxiety, agitation, or severe confusion
- Rapid heartbeat and elevated blood pressure
- Nausea and vomiting
- Dizziness or unusual sleepiness
- Hallucinations, paranoia, or psychosis
- Seizures
- Breathing difficulties
- Chest pain and cardiovascular complications
- Kidney injury and muscle damage in severe cases
The CDC reports that synthetic cannabinoid poisoning can sometimes become life-threatening and has been associated with severe neurological, cardiovascular, renal, and psychiatric complications.
Understanding Synthetic Cannabinoid Toxidrome
A synthetic cannabinoid toxidrome refers to the collection of clinical findings that may appear following synthetic cannabinoid poisoning. There is not one perfectly consistent presentation, and symptoms can overlap with other forms of drug toxicity.
Clinical reports have described agitation, delirium, central nervous system depression, tachycardia, hypertension, seizures, hallucinations, vomiting, kidney injury, and other serious complications. Because symptoms vary, healthcare professionals may need to consider alternative causes rather than relying solely on a suspected synthetic cannabinoid exposure.
Synthetic Cannabinoid Treatment
There is no single specific antidote for synthetic cannabinoid poisoning. Medical management generally focuses on supportive care and controlling dangerous symptoms. Depending on the patient’s condition, healthcare professionals may provide monitoring, oxygen, intravenous fluids, airway support, anti-nausea treatment, or medications to control severe agitation or seizures.
Anyone experiencing severe symptoms after suspected exposure should seek urgent medical attention rather than attempting to manage poisoning at home.

FAQ: 5C-AKB48 and Synthetic Cannabinoids
Is 5C-AKB48 a synthetic cannabinoid?
Yes. 5C-AKB48 is an identified synthetic cannabinoid receptor agonist investigated as part of the broader class of novel synthetic cannabinoids. Research has examined its activity at cannabinoid receptors and its metabolism.
What are the effects of synthetic cannabinoids?
Synthetic cannabinoid effects can vary substantially. Reported effects include anxiety, agitation, confusion, hallucinations, rapid heart rate, vomiting, seizures, cardiovascular problems, and other serious complications.
Is K2 or Spice the same as cannabis?
No. K2 and Spice are common names associated with products containing man-made synthetic cannabinoids. They are chemically different from cannabis and can produce unpredictable or severe effects.
Is there a treatment for synthetic cannabinoid poisoning?
There is no universal specific antidote. Treatment is generally supportive and depends on the symptoms and severity of the poisoning. Medical professionals may treat complications such as seizures, agitation, breathing problems, or cardiovascular instability.
Why can synthetic cannabinoid toxicity be difficult to identify?
Different synthetic cannabinoids can produce different clinical presentations, while product contents may vary or include additional chemicals. Standard drug screens may also fail to detect many synthetic cannabinoids, making exposure history and clinical assessment important.
